Output 54026297b83f264fc9a9b05d47c57334caff528c894c46095c37eebfe1998411:4

value
1013414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c9404e2050575f7590c023f87485191a799d735 OP_EQUAL
address
38fvbfinxip5ghWEdcz6wFPUJfMJFq9dnE
transaction
54026297b83f264fc9a9b05d47c57334caff528c894c46095c37eebfe1998411
spent
true